概括
原生乳杆菌益生菌有效降低了肠道细胞中的炎症信号通路,包括MAPK. 这些发现表明对炎症性肠病 (IBD) 和其他与炎症相关的疾病有潜在的治疗益处.
科学领域:
- 胃肠病学
- 免疫学
- 微生物学
背景情况:
- 炎症性肠病 (IBD) 是由于免疫系统失调而导致的慢性胃肠炎症.
- 益生菌可以通过影响关键信号通路来调节肠道免疫力和炎症.
研究的目的:
- 调查原生Lactobacillus spp的免疫调节作用 在MAPK和MYD88独立的炎症途径上.
- 评估特定Lactobacillus菌株在HT-29细胞中调节炎症反应的有效性.
主要方法:
- 使用在体外模型的HT-29细胞暴露于格兰阴性细菌.
- 在暴露前,暴露后和暴露期间使用五种原生乳杆菌菌株 (Lactiplantibacillus plantarum,Lacticaseibacillus rhamnosus,Levilactobacillus brevis,Limosilactobacillus reuteri) 的混合物.
- 使用定量实时PCR对MAPK和MYD88独立途径的定量基因表达.
主要成果:
- 格拉姆阴性成分暴露上调了MAPK和MYD88独立路径基因.
- 在所有治疗阶段,益生菌治疗显著降低了MAPK基因表达.
- 对益生菌治疗的MYD88独立基因表达呈现出不同的反应,表明调节.
结论:
- 原生乳杆菌种类 通过调节HT-29细胞中的MAPK和MYD88独立信号通路来证明抗炎作用.
- 测试的益生菌菌株在所有治疗阶段都表现出有益的效果,这表明它们有治疗炎症的潜力.
- 这些益生菌可用于预防和治疗IBD和其他与炎症相关的疾病.

Drugs for Treatment of Crohn's Disease in IBD Using Biologic Agents: Anti-TNF
230
Tumor Necrosis Factor (TNF), a proinflammatory cytokine, contributes significantly to the inflammation seen in Crohn's disease. It exists as soluble TNF and membrane-bound TNF, with actions mediated through TNF receptors (TNFR). TNFR activation leads to the release of proinflammatory cytokines, T-cell activation, collagen production, and leukocyte migration, all contributing to inflammation in Crohn's disease.
